Opera Extends Ad Tools To Connected TV

After tackling the desktop, and then mobile, Opera lately has been expanding into the emerging realm of connected TV. The company’s software development tools already power browsers and applications on connected TV platforms from manufacturers including Sony, Toshiba, Sharp, and Boxee.

 

Opera also operates the Opera TV Store, an HTML-5 app store for smart TVs, set-top boxes and media players. In all, the company says its SDK and TV store run on more than 50 million devices worldwide. Now Opera plans to bring advertising to connected TV through AdMarvel, its mobile ad-serving and mediation unit.

 

The new AdMarvel for Connected TVs offering promises to offer publishers and advertisers a platform combining ad-serving and ad exchange access in partnership with video ad companies such as BrightRoll, TubeMogul, Videology, iVopia and SpotXchange. It will also leverage premium inventory from AdMarvel sister company and mobile ad network Mobile Theory.
